Narasi AI

Narasi AI

The workflow is deliberately linear: pick an idea, generate a script, layer in an AI voiceover or record your own via teleprompter, let auto-captions run, pull AI B-roll, and export. Three modes cover the main creator profiles — fully faceless AI video, talking-head with AI editing, and manual footage with selective AI assist. That structure is the strength and the ceiling. You move fast when the default output fits your brand. When it doesn't — wrong voiceover tone, B-roll that misses the visual metaphor, captions that need per-word styling — you are working against a fixed sequence, not with a flexible editor. Teams that need granular post-production control tend to export and finish elsewhere.

Vmake AI

Vmake AI

Vmake is a cloud-only video and image enhancement platform built for sellers, creators, and agencies who need polished output without a post-production pipeline. The core workflow is one-shot: upload a video, select an enhancement task — upscaling, background removal, watermark cleanup, avatar generation — and receive processed output. Batch processing handles volume jobs without manual queuing. The free tier provides a credit pool sufficient for light experimentation, but production-volume workflows hit the credit ceiling fast. Teams running daily content schedules will exhaust free credits within hours and need to account for that in their tooling budget from the start.

Cons
  • The workflow sequence is fixed — idea, script, voiceover, captions, B-roll, render — and the vendor page describes no timeline editor or layer-level controls. Creators who need to swap a specific B-roll clip mid-sequence, retime a caption to a beat, or blend multiple audio tracks hit this wall on the first project that has a real brand brief behind it. The practical workaround is exporting and reopening in a dedicated editor, which means Narasi AI becomes a draft-generation layer rather than a complete production tool.
  • There is no public API and no self-hosted option listed. Content agencies or marketers who want to trigger video generation programmatically — from a CMS publish event, a spreadsheet row, or a client approval webhook — cannot connect Narasi AI to that pipeline. Teams with this requirement evaluate purpose-built video generation APIs or platforms that expose workflow automation endpoints, and Narasi AI drops off that shortlist entirely.
  • AI voiceover consistency across a content series is a known variable in tools of this class, and the vendor page does not describe voice cloning or persistent speaker profiles. Creators building a recognizable audio brand across dozens of shorts — where the voice is part of the identity — face inconsistency that is acceptable for one-off explainers and a real problem for a channel where subscribers know the voice.
  • Free-tier credits (350 base plus 20 daily replenishment, per vendor data) deplete within a single heavy batch job — agencies or creators running daily production schedules hit the wall on day one and must decide whether the paid tiers fit their per-video cost model before committing to Vmake as a core pipeline tool.
  • No self-hosted option means every video file is uploaded to Vmake's cloud infrastructure — teams handling brand-confidential product footage, unreleased campaign material, or content subject to data residency rules have no on-premises path and must route those jobs elsewhere, typically to a self-hostable alternative.
  • Avatar and voiceover output quality is constrained by the platform's model choices, with no option to swap in a different TTS engine or fine-tune the presenter voice — teams building a recognizable branded presenter persona will find the consistency ceiling lower than dedicated avatar platforms that expose style controls.
